(Switzerland County, Ind.) - At approximately 6:00 a.m. this morning a Switzerland County Deputy initiated a traffic stop near the intersection of Markland Pike and Stowtown Road. Before the deputy could make contact, the driver sped away leading to a pursuit.
The chase continued along Stowtown Road, through the intersection of State Road 56, and onto Elam Road before the driver lost control of their vehicle and crashed while attempting to negotiate a curve in the roadway.
Switzerland County Emergency Response transported the driver to King's Daughters' Hospital in Madison for treatment of minor injuries. Additional information will be released once criminal charges have been filed and the driver is released from medical care.
East Enterprise Fire Department assisted at the scene.
